Gillian Vigman (born January 28, 1972 in Holmdel , New Jersey ) is an American actress and screenwriter .

life and career

Gillian Vigman was born in January 1972 in the small town of Holmdel in the US state of New Jersey. She grew up there with her parents and went to Pingry School in Martinsville , New Jersey until 1990 . In 1994 she graduated from Colgate University in New York . She has been married to Dave Gibbs since June 22, 2008, with whom she also has a child. Vigman made her acting debut in 1998 in a guest role in the short film The Last Cigarette , as a woman smoking in the background. She gained greater fame in 2003 through her role in the series Mad TV and in 2005 through the role in Virgo (40), male, looking for… . She also played in the ABC comedy series Sons & Daughters , as well as in the ABC sitcom Suburgatory .
